- MOVIETONE CARD TITLE: Durham Pit Disaster Scenes. DESCRIPTION: Easington Colliery has suffered the worst mining disaster in County Durham for over forty years; comrades and relatives of the entombed men have been told that hope of rescuing them alive must be abandoned. Lord Hyndley, Chairman of the National Coal Board, and Mr Shinwell were on the spot. SHOTLIST: Cut story - KS. GV mine area, street with crowds in foreground. Various shots of the relatives standing around at pithead, in the streets, etc. Miner draws in chalk a diagram on wall. Mr Shinwell walks towards group of miners & chats (silent). Lord Hyndley chats (silent) to group of miners & relatives. Rescue team depart, walk out of camera.
